The Growth Channels finance director within the Commercial finance team partners with Senior Vice President, Sales Growth Channels to drive sustainable profit growth and deliver on financial commitments. The leader must monitor the execution and/or adaptation of activities to react to a changing external environment, focus on resource and cost optimization, and ensure an atmosphere of compliance and controls. The individual is responsible for managing three finance managers. The role sits on the growth channels leadership team and will manage finance planning and performance management team/activities and related financial decisions including strategic plan and annual contract planning/forecasting, target development, financial performance reporting/analysis, financial modeling and decision support for Growth Channels Sales team.

Salary and Benefits:
The base salary range for this position is $142,700 to $235,455; the exact salary depends on several factors such as experience, skills, education and location. In addition to base salary, this position is eligible for participation in a highly competitive bonus program with possibility for overachievement based on performance and company results and eligibility to participate in our long-term incentive program. In addition, Mondelez International offers the following benefits: health insurance, wellness and family support programs, life and disability insurance, retirement savings plans, paid leave programs, education related programs, paid holidays and vacation time. Some of these benefits have eligibility requirements. Many of these benefits are subsidized or fully paid for by the company.

Business Unit Summary
The United States is the largest market in the Mondelēz International family with a significant employee and manufacturing footprint. Here, weproduce our well-loved household favorites to provide our consumers with the right snack, at the right moment, made the right way. We have corporate offices, sales, manufacturing and distribution locations throughout the U.S. to ensure our iconic brands-including Oreo and Chips Ahoy! cookies, Ritz, Wheat Thins and Triscuit crackers, and Swedish Fish and Sour Patch Kids confectionery products -are close at hand for our consumers across the country.
